Basically, I want a class to dynamically load and instantiate objects.
Here's the code that is supposed to do that:

ComponentGatherer.rb

···

---------------------------------

class ComponentGatherer

  def initialize()
    @@components = []
    Dir.foreach( File.dirname( __FILE__ ) ){|x|
      next unless x =~ /component.rb$/i
      x.gsub!( ".rb", "" )
      require "#{x}"
      @@components.push( x )
    }
  end

  def components
    @@components.each{ |x|
        test = x.new()
       # Blah, blah, blah
    }
  end
end

Locating and requring the files seems to be working fine, it's when the
component() call is made that I'm a bit lost. I have to
*Component.rbfiles, they look like this:

MyOtherComponent.rb
--------------------------------
class MyOtherTestComponent

  attr :test

  def initialize()
    self.test = 2
  end
end

The error I get from the components() method is:

  undefined method `new' for "MyOtherTestComponent":String (NoMethodError)

I understand what the error is saying, but I'm not sure how to call new() on
"x" above such that it returns an object of the requested class. Any help
is appreciated.

If there is a way to map from the file name to the class name (in this
example, it would map "MyOtherComponent.rb" to "MyOtherTestComponent"),
then you can do this first, and then use const_get to get the class:

  x = "MyOtherComponent.rb"
  x.gsub(/.rb$/, "")
  x.gsub(/Component/, "TestComponent")
  cl = Kernel.const_get x
  obj = cl.new

But it's sometimes difficult to enforce this filename/classname consistency.

I prefer something like this:

http://blade.nagaokaut.ac.jp/cgi-bin/scat.rb/ruby/ruby-talk/181735

It still uses const_get, but it wraps the component inside a module, so
that the global namespace doesn't get polluted, and you can query for
the class that was defined in a file without mucking around with the
file name.
